Donald W. "Rebel" Borden, Sr., 69, of Temple, died October 15, 2006 in St. Joseph's Hospital where he was a patient since October 8.
He was the husband of Linda L. (Schaedler) Manmiller.
Born in Burnsville, MS, he was the son of the late David G. and Meckie M. (Johnson) Borden.
He was employed by Reading Tube Cambridge-Lee Industries, Ontelaunee Twp. for 42 years retiring in 2001 as a foreman. He was currently employed by Transcontinental, Hamburg, last working October 7.
Donald was a graduate of Palestine High School.
He was a veteran of the U.S. Air Force.
Donald is also survived by eight sons, Jeffrey A. Manmiller, Shillington, Stephen M. Manmiller, Temple, Steven L. Borden, Chad A. Borden, both of Reading, Donald W. Borden, Jr., Sarasota, FL, John E. Borden, Mt. Pleasant, SC, David M. Borden, James L. Borden both of Sinking Spring and one daughter, Debra S. (Borden) Mitchell, Wyomissing.
Other survivors include one brother Jerry Borden, Powderly, TX and three sisters, Marie Borden-Miller, Forrest City, Arkansas, Doris (Borden) Waggoner, Hot Springs, Arkansas and Phyllis (Borden) Autrey, Palestine, Arkansas. Seven grandchildren also survive him. He was predeceased by one sister Joyce (Borden) Jones.
Services will be Thursday at 11 a.m. in Walter R. Christ Funeral Home, Laureldale. Burial will be in Pleasant View Cemetery. Friends may call Thursday from 9:30 to 11 a.m. in the funeral home. Contributions may be made to the Humane Society 1801 North 11th Street Reading, PA 19604. www.christfuneralhome.com
